
Charles Jacquet Paquet
Evidence from genealogical records, census, and church ordinance records proves that the Paquet family traveled to Utah in 1850. Martha Ann was born in Iowa 25 January 1850. The family appears on the 1850 Utah census, which was taken in the Spring of 1851, and Charles was rebaptized 11 May 1851, which was prior to the arrival of that season's emigration.
Charles was rebaptized in Salt Lake City on 11 May 1851. The Salt Lake Stake Record of Members confirms his birth date and place of birth as St. Francis, Canada, and his name is shown as "Charles Pennket." The 19th Ward Record of Members shows his name as "Charles Parket," with the same birth date and birth place-- St. Francis, Canada. His rebaptism date proves that he arrived in Utah by 1850.
The spelling of his surname is confirmed by the inscription on his gravestone.
All of the census records show the family's name as "Packett."
